### Step 3: Enable monthly partitions

Before your plugin writes to the Graywater events table, confirm the partition scheme has switched from quarterly to monthly. Writes targeting unpartitioned ranges will be rejected after cutover, so update your retention hooks accordingly. The partition manager reads its schedule and naming pattern from the configuration values listed below.

config for kahag-tafop:
WENWYN_PIN=7412
WENWYN_TENANT=fenion
WENWYN_METRICS_HOST=metrics.wenwyn.zemvarnet.local
WENWYN_SEAL=seal_cafee3b9
WENWYN_STANDBY_TEAM=praox

// ValidatorHub plugin registry — security notes.
// This constant pins the set of validator plugins the Ferncourt
// pipeline will load at startup. Plugins are sandboxed, but the
// manifest parser runs before sandboxing, so any change to this
// list warrants review of the parser path too. Third-party plugins
// must pass the signature check in loader.verify(); unsigned
// entries are rejected at boot. Dynamic loading is intentionally
// disabled in production builds. The pinned build this registry
// was audited against is recorded below.

session token of kahog-bahif = htk9_f63daec35

Session Handling — SproutCadence Watering Scheduler

For the release manager: sessions for the scheduler dashboard expire after 45 minutes of inactivity and are bound to a single device fingerprint. Rotating the signing key requires draining active sessions first; schedule this during the Tuesday maintenance window. The smoke-test suite that verifies post-rotation logins authenticates against staging with the bearer token below.

portal login ticket: eyJhbGciOiJIUzI1NiIsInR5cCI6IkpXVCJ9.eyJzdWIiOiIT3gc55ZJ4cIn0.vDbvOqvtOY3N